2 2Microsoft Visual C# 2012, Fifth Edition Understanding Relational Database Fundamentals Database – Holds a file or, more frequently, a group of files that an organization needs to support its applications In a database, the files often are called tables because you can arrange their contents in rows and columns Primary key (or key) – A value that uniquely identifies a record

4 4Microsoft Visual C# 2012, Fifth Edition Understanding Relational Database Fundamentals (cont’d.) Database management software – Also called a database management system (DBMS) – Allows you to: Create table descriptions Identify keys Add, delete, and update records within a table Arrange records within a table so they are sorted by different fields Write questions that select specific records from a table for viewing Write questions that combine information from multiple tables Create reports that allow users to easily interpret your data Keep data secure by employing sophisticated security measures

7 7Microsoft Visual C# 2012, Fifth Edition Identifying Primary Keys The primary key in a table is the column that makes each record different from all others – Each primary key must be unique Typical examples of primary keys include: – A student ID number in a table that contains college student information – A part number in a table that contains inventory items – A Social Security number in a table that contains employee information

8 8Microsoft Visual C# 2012, Fifth Edition Creating SQL Queries Query – Simply a request using syntax that the database software can understand Structured Query Language (or SQL) – The most common language that database administrators use to access data in their tables The basic form of the SQL command that retrieves selected records from a table – SELECT-FROM-WHERE Example: SELECT custId, lastName FROM tblCustomer WHERE state = "WI"

12 12Microsoft Visual C# 2012, Fifth Edition Understanding LINQ LINQ (Language INtegrated Query) Project – Provides queries that can be used in C# and Visual Basic In older versions of C#, you could access database data by passing an SQL string to a database object – OleDbCommand is a built-in type used to access databases LINQ provides a set of general-purpose standard operators that allow queries to be constructed using syntax that is easy to understand

The operators defined in LINQ can be used to query arrays, enumerable classes, XML, relational databases, and other sources Some keywords in the LINQ vocabulary: – select indicates what to select – from indicates the collection or sequence from which data will be drawn – where indicates conditions for selecting records

14 14Microsoft Visual C# 2012, Fifth Edition Retrieving Data from an Access Database in C# Save time and reduce the chance for error by using the built-in tools of the Visual Studio IDE Tasks for adding a database table to a Windows Form project: – Drag a DataGridView object from the IDE’s Toolbox onto a Form Next, browse for the project data source and answer a few questions – Make a few choices and browse for the database file to add to the project
